    Indian cuisine consists of the foods and dishes of India (and to some extent neighboring countries)‚ is characterized by the extensive use of various Indian spices‚[1] herbs‚[1] vegetables[1] and fruit‚ and is also known for the widespread practice of vegetarianism in Indian society. Each family of Indian cuisine includes a wide assortment of dishes and cooking techniques. As a consequence‚ it varies from region to region‚ reflecting the varied demographics of the ethnically-diverse subcontinent

    Karak tea is the most famous drink for Arabs. However‚ in India it’s called Masala Chai because it contains a Masala Chai powder. This powder contains different flavors such as lemon grass‚ dry ginger‚ cardamom‚ cloves and fennel. However‚ we say Karak tea because it contains one kind of spice which is cardamom (Chadalavada‚ para.4). There are different names for this style tea like Chai halib‚ or Karak Chai or Masala Chai.
